diff --git a/mainwindow.cpp b/mainwindow.cpp index 1904526..445e5ef 100644 --- a/mainwindow.cpp +++ b/mainwindow.cpp @@ -209,6 +209,7 @@ void MainWindow::open() tr("Open GCODE"), home.home().absolutePath(), "GCODE (*.g *.gco *.gcode *.nc)"); + if(filename.isEmpty() || filename.isNull()) return; gfile.setFileName(filename); if(!recentFiles.contains(filename)) {